Output a51054dda64d3700302e85a91e85db479435ebd0725e3775f701ff8b00d69f96:0

value
3091779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ba2433ada5f65a60a3a6a1062db86749f0919ede OP_EQUAL
address
3JfEyaFca8xRvv9B2ZScVzTqdC99wTSeFy
transaction
a51054dda64d3700302e85a91e85db479435ebd0725e3775f701ff8b00d69f96
spent
true